President Joe Biden speaks about the mass shooting at Robb Elementary School in Uvalde, Texas, from the White House, in Washington, Tuesday, May 24, 2022, as first lady Jill Biden listens. – An anguished and angry President Joe Biden called for new restrictions on firearms Tuesday night after a gunman“We have to act,” Biden told the nation, after years of failure to pass new laws.
With first lady Jill Biden standing by his side in the Roosevelt Room, the president said, “It’s time we turned this pain into action.” The back-to-back tragedies served as sobering reminders of the frequency and brutality of an American epidemic of mass gun violence.It's unclear if the latest tragedy will change the political dynamic around guns after so many others — including the 2012 shooting at Sandy Hook Elementary School in Connecticut that killed 26, including 20 children — failed to do so.
“We have to have the courage to take action ... to ensure something like this never happens again,” she said.
